Instructions
step 1 Preheat your oven to 475°F (245°C) and place a pizza stone or baking sheet inside to heat./n
step 2 Roll out the pizza dough on a lightly floured surface to your desired thickness./n
step 3 Transfer the dough to parchment paper and brush the edges lightly with olive oil for a golden crust./n
step 4 Spread pizza sauce or ranch sauce evenly over the dough, leaving a small border around the edges./n
step 5 Sprinkle half of the mozzarella cheese over the sauce./n
step 6 Evenly distribute the diced cooked chicken and chopped bacon over the cheese./n
step 7 Top with the remaining mozzarella cheese and sprinkle with garlic powder, oregano, black pepper, and Parmesan if using./n
step 8 Carefully transfer the pizza onto the hot pizza stone or baking sheet and bake for 12–15 minutes, or until the crust is golden brown and the cheese is melted and bubbly./n
step 9 Remove from the oven, let cool for a few minutes, slice, and serve hot.
Storage and Reheating Tips
Store leftover pizza slices in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 4 days. Reheat in a 375°F (190°C) oven for 8–10 minutes to maintain a crisp crust. You can also reheat slices in a skillet over medium heat with a lid on to melt the cheese evenly. Freeze tightly wrapped slices for up to 2 months and reheat from frozen in the oven.
